phyBOARD-Lyra AM62x A53 Core ############################

Overview


PHYTEC phyBOARD-Lyra AM62x board is based on TI Sitara applications processor, composed of a quad Cortex®-A53 cluster and a single Cortex®-M4 core. Zephyr OS is ported to run on the Cortex®-A53 core.

  • Board features:

    • RAM: 2GB DDR4

    • Storage:

      • 16GB eMMC
      • 64MB OSPI NOR
      • 4KB EEPROM
    • Ethernet

See the PHYTEC AM62x Product Page_ for details.

Supported Features

The Zephyr phyboard_lyra/am6234/a53 board configuration supports the following hardware features:

+-----------+------------+-------------------------------------+ | Interface | Controller | Driver/Component | +===========+============+=====================================+ | GIC-v3 | on-chip | interrupt controller | +-----------+------------+-------------------------------------+ | ARM TIMER | on-chip | system clock | +-----------+------------+-------------------------------------+ | PINCTRL | on-chip | pinctrl | +-----------+------------+-------------------------------------+ | UART | on-chip | serial port | +-----------+------------+-------------------------------------+ | Mailbox | on-chip | IPC Mailbox | +-----------+------------+-------------------------------------+

Devices

System Clock

This board configuration uses a system clock frequency of 200 MHz.

DDR RAM

The board has 2GB of DDR RAM available. This board configuration allocates Zephyr 1MB of RAM (0x82000000 to 0x82100000).

Serial Port

This board configuration uses a single serial communication channel with the CPU's UART0.

SD Card


Download PHYTEC's official WIC_ and bmap_ files and flash the WIC file with bmap-tools on a SD-card.

.. code-block:: console

bmaptool copy phytec-qt5demo-image-phyboard-lyra-am62xx-3.wic.xz /dev/sdX

Building


You can build an application in the usual way. Refer to :ref:build_an_application for more details. Here is an example for :zephyr:code-sample:hello_world.

.. zephyr-app-commands:: :board: phyboard_lyra/am6234/a53 :zephyr-app: samples/hello_world :goals: build

Programming


Copy the compiled zephyr.bin to the first FAT partition of the SD card and plug the SD card into the board. Power it up and stop the u-boot execution at prompt.

Use U-Boot to load and kick zephyr.bin:

.. code-block:: console

fatload mmc 1:1 0x82000000 zephyr.bin; dcache flush; icache flush; dcache off; icache off; go 0x82000000
